WHAT WE DO

Igbafrika is a dynamic platform dedicated to curating and promoting engaging Afro-centric content. Our activities include:

  • Art and Culture Reviews – In-depth critiques and analyses of contemporary African art, literature, music, and film.
  • Training Programs – Workshops, masterclasses, and mentorship programs designed to equip creatives with the skills and knowledge needed to thrive in the industry.
  • Film and Music Screenings – Showcasing independent African filmmakers and musicians through curated screenings and listening sessions.
  • Book Exhibitions – Promoting African authors and literary works through book fairs, author spotlights, and discussions.
  • Podcasts and Interviews – Engaging conversations with artists, curators, and industry leaders to discuss trends, challenges, and opportunities in the creative world.
  • Theater Showcases – Providing a stage for African playwrights, actors, and directors to present their works to diverse audiences.
  • Rankings and Recognition – Highlighting outstanding creatives and cultural influencers who are making an impact in the African arts scene.
  • PR and Branding Services – Assisting artists and creatives in building strong personal brands, connecting with audiences, and gaining media visibility.

Through these initiatives, Igbafrika aims to cultivate a thriving ecosystem where African creativity flourishes, reaches global audiences, and influences cultural landscapes worldwide.
